数字马力一面—最抽象的一集

  1. 问实习
  2. 你知道哪些集合
  3. new 一个字符串创建了几个对象
  4. JVM 内存分区
  5. MYSQL索引的数据结构
  6. Spring底层源码
  7. AOP实现方式,底层源码
  8. HashMap底层源码
  9. MYSQL锁分类,底层原理
  10. 有没有遇到死锁情况说说
  11. MYSQL binlog、redo log、undolog各种作用
  12. MYSQL binlog 和 redo log区别, 一致性如何保证
  13. 消息队列底层原理是什么,可靠性如何保证
  14. 遇到过消息积压吗,消息队列如何解决消息积压问题

叫我开摄像头,自己那边不开摄像头,全程他那边时不时很吵,听不清问题,基本都是一问一答式。遇到不会的,让他给点提示,说我底层源码不懂,知识点只停留在表面,就继续下一个问题了。反问环节问他是郑州还是长沙的部门说让我不用管,让他介绍一下公司业务也是问了两次才说的。搜了一下硕士去年才开10-11k,10多k我还得把底层源码研究透,搁这wr谁呢。面了这么多体验最差的一次, 吐槽一下。

#面试体验感最好的是哪家?##面试中,你被问过哪些奇葩问题?#
全部评论
我没有问源码,但是场景题多,操作系统和计网考了些八股,好多没答上来但是还是给我过了
3 回复 分享
发布于 2024-10-10 13:17 重庆
好傻卵啊,能遇到这种面试官也是奇葩
2 回复 分享
发布于 2024-10-10 15:57 湖南
佬的强度这么大吗,我感觉我问的挺简单,就问了实习和一点MySQL
1 回复 分享
发布于 2024-10-10 16:44 湖南
离谱,开11k也得掌握各种源码。。
1 回复 分享
发布于 2024-10-10 13:00 浙江
咋问这么多底层源码,底层源码我一点也不会
点赞 回复 分享
发布于 2024-12-03 13:48 河南
集合源码问问还正常,就突然一问spring源码有点刻意了,源码学习不是背,而是借鉴思想
点赞 回复 分享
发布于 2024-11-02 20:38 山东
给我面试的也不开摄像头,而且他还迟到了,问的也很离谱 也问源码 真是服了 我看别人的面经都很简单 唉
点赞 回复 分享
发布于 2024-10-13 09:01 山东
我只能说拷打了我快三十个问题
点赞 回复 分享
发布于 2024-10-11 15:32 陕西
我面的测开也是,面试官不开摄像头我全程对着他的头像说话
点赞 回复 分享
发布于 2024-10-11 09:05 江苏
我面的测开,感觉面试官贼好,问了一些比较基础的八股,MySQL和Radis有几个问题我都没答上来都给我过了
点赞 回复 分享
发布于 2024-10-10 22:49 广东
第6题就让人头皮麻了,Spring 底层源码?Spring 那么多源码到底想问哪部分的啊。面试官问的面试题表达不清晰明确。 还有你说的面试体验也让人不舒服。为啥会这样子
点赞 回复 分享
发布于 2024-10-10 16:29 广东
我明天不会也遇到这种吧
点赞 回复 分享
发布于 2024-10-10 16:07 江西
跟我这几天收集的面筋一点都没有重合,看往年都说考中间件 好难
点赞 回复 分享
发布于 2024-10-10 16:03 陕西
我滴妈,,全是这源码那源码。佬面的是哪里的郑州吗
点赞 回复 分享
发布于 2024-10-10 15:23 河南
还有一个面试题忘记补充了: 说说spring bean 生命周期以及对应源码
点赞 回复 分享
发布于 2024-10-10 13:07 北京
什么**玩意,不想招人吧这是
点赞 回复 分享
发布于 2024-10-10 12:59 湖南
还好我直接把面试官给鸽了😂查了一下薪资太低, 给HR发了两封邮件申请取消面试, 也不回复, 到点了面试官给我打电话问为啥不面, 我说放弃了😄
点赞 回复 分享
发布于 2024-10-10 12:58 陕西

相关推荐

2025-11-12 16:10
已编辑
福州大学 Java
1、实习中的流程异步化方案,基于什么提出,怎么解决2、实习中用到的设计模式3、jwt+threadlocal用来干嘛的,怎么用4、jwt+threadlocal的底层原理,threadlocal的内存泄露问题5、实现一个登录其余登录都退出的方案(1)增加token-version,嵌入jwt的payload中,解析时验证(2)redis维护黑名单列表(3)访问令牌+刷新令牌配合使用6、问:两个方法,都开启了事务,在方法A中,先调用add方法,再调用B的add方法,B的add方法抛异常,结果如何答:这里理解错了,以为是同一个类中的方法的调用,一直说动态代理,结果其实考的是事务传播行为7、介绍操作系统的底层执行过程答:核心是“硬件触发→内核响应→调度执行→上下文切换”,面试官让我下去再了解一下,但是问了AI也是这个答案,没招了8、mysql超大分页,有id,age,name,对age建立索引,order by age,如何优化,先讲清楚原始操作为什么慢,索引是怎么走的答:通过索引查找,再回表,覆盖索引+子查询优化问:优化的原理是怎么样的,索引是怎么走的,覆盖索引是什么,优化方案里哪里用到了覆盖索引9、问:BIO、NIO、AIO的区别答:同步阻塞,同步非阻塞,异步非阻塞问:NIO实现原理是怎么样的答:基于IO多路复用模型问:什么是IO多路复用模型答:八股吟唱问:NIO在操作系统中的执行流程答:创建Selector+注册通道事件→调用select()阻塞监听(内核I/O多路复用)→就绪事件唤醒→遍历通道非阻塞读写(不会)问:channal是如何在可读可写状态时通知selector的答:类似epoll,将就绪的channal写入用户空间,无需轮询确认(说让我再去了解一下)问:channal里面存储的是什么内容答:Channel是双向I/O通道,存放两类关键信息:- 实际I/O数据:待读写的字节数据(通常通过 ByteBuffer 传递,Channel本身不缓存数据,仅负责传输);- 关联元数据:通道对应的文件描述符(FD)、通道状态(打开/关闭)、I/O配置(如阻塞模式、缓冲区大小)、与Selector的注册关系(SelectionKey)。(只说了IO数据,关联元数据没答出来,面试官说再去了解一下,真细啊)10、问:mq的持久化方案了解吗答:懒队列,先存磁盘,需要时再从磁盘获取然后入队11、问:redis如何保证双写一致,讲最终一致性的即可答:延迟双删和cancal组件问:延迟双删如何保证时长答:监控binlog日志文件12、问:如何使用curcor生成需求代码答:一面也问过这个问题,当时面试官说先交给豆包这种语言型AI详细化需求,再交给curcor生成,于是二面我这样子答了,结果面试官问我干嘛要交给豆包,直接交给curcor不就行了,额…没招了还有不少问题,想起来了再补充吧,自从知道开得不高以后,兴致也下降了不少,应该是抬走了~
查看19道真题和解析
点赞 评论 收藏
分享
评论
13
31
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务